Hearty Cowboy Skillet Bake
Indulge in the comforting flavors of the Wild West with this Hearty Cowboy Skillet Bake, inspired by a classic Betty Crocker Bisquick recipe. This satisfying one-dish meal combines savory ground beef with the sweetness of your choice between country-style or honey-flavored baked beans. Enhanced by a rich barbecue sauce and topped with a fluffy Bisquick crust crowned with crispy cheddar cheese, itโ€™s a meal thatโ€™s both rustic and robust, ideal for casual family dinners or gatherings.

Hearty Cowboy Skillet Bake instructions

Ingredients

ground beef 1 lb (browned and drained)
baked beans 16 ounces (1 can)
barbecue sauce 1/2 cup (your favorite brand)
original Bisquick baking mix 2 cups (not applicable)
milk 2/3 cup (not applicable)
butter or margarine 1 tablespoon (softened)
cheddar cheese 1/2 cup (shredded)

Instructions

1
Preheat your oven to 425ยฐF (220ยฐC).
2
In a large skillet over medium-high heat, brown the ground beef, breaking it apart with a spoon, until fully cooked and no pink remains. Drain excess grease.
3
Add the baked beans and barbecue sauce to the skillet with the beef. Stir well and bring the mixture to a boil, ensuring all ingredients are thoroughly combined.
4
Transfer the beef and bean mixture into a greased 2-quart casserole dish, spreading it evenly.
5
In a separate bowl, mix the Bisquick baking mix, milk, and softened butter until a soft dough forms. Drop spoonfuls of this dough over the beef mixture, allowing it to cover the top.
6
Place the casserole in the preheated oven and bake uncovered for about 20 minutes or until the Bisquick topping becomes golden brown.
7
Remove the dish from the oven and sprinkle shredded cheddar cheese over the top. Return to the oven and bake for an additional 3 minutes or until the cheese is melted to your preference. For extra texture, allow the cheese to crisp slightly.
8
Let it cool for a few minutes before serving and enjoy!
